How to replace characters in a string in python kite. This is new substring, which would replace old substring. The find method returns 1 if the value is not found. As i click on replace all, notice what is going to happen. The replace method can take maximum of 3 parameters. You can call this method in the following way to replace all no with yes. Enter the replacement character in the replace with box, e. The source string remains unchanged after using the replace method.
The replace method replaces a specified phrase with another specified phrase. This is really a great problem actually an irritating problem when you are having a quote in your string. The find method is almost the same as the index method, the only difference is that the index method raises an exception if the value is not. The replace method returns a copy of the string in which the occurrences of old have been replaced with new, optionally restricting the number of replacements to max syntax. The replace method returns a copy of the string with replaced substrings.
I wrote a small script to find and replace a string in file contents, file names, and directory names. If youre interested in learning python, we have free, interactive beginner and intermediate python programming courses you should check out. Python string method replace returns a copy of the string in which the occurrences of old have been replaced with new, optionally restricting the number of replacements to max. It includes python data types, operators, special characters, fstrings, and functions for working with robots. Fiona shameless plug deals in python unicode strings and so is simpler to use. Lets see examples of how to use the sed command to search and replace text in files with some of its most commonly used options and flags. Find or replace text and numbers on a worksheet office support.
Python is a great language for doing data analysis, primarily because of the fantastic ecosystem of datacentric python packages. The find method returns an integer value if the substring exists inside the string, it returns the index of the first occurence of the substring. Searching and replacing text in a file python cookbook book. Click the more button if needed to expand the find and replace options. The re module in python can also be used to get the same result using regexes.
This is what happening while i am trying to replace. Find and replace text or letters in a csv with python is simple, super fast, faster than any sql stuff ive played with in the past, so if you need to bulk process a csv or text file python is a great direction because its easy to understand. Use windows powershell to replace nonalphabetic and nonnumber characters in a string. The above replace all occurrences of characters in word1 in the pattern space with the corresponding characters from word2.
The replace method returns a copy of the string where all occurrences of a substring is replaced with another substring. If you dont see the use wildcards check box, select. I still maintain, however, that pythonscript or an external python program or other language would be better than trying to. Html encoding is a way of writing certain characters such as replaceremove characters specifically and characters in my case, but it could be anything in strings in a list, than this example to replace a with b. Pattern search and replace script this repository is used for the fourth assignment for the class it140q3788 introduction to scripting 18ew3 at southern new hampshire university. Getfield returns utf8 encoded strings and youll want to decode it before you process it in any way.
Python removing unwanted characters from string the generic problem faced by the programmers is removing a character from the entire string. If substring doesnt exist inside the string, it returns 1. Select the special menu, select a wildcard character, and then type any additional text in the find what box. Python string replace method python string method replace returns a copy of the string in which the occurrences of old have been replaced with new. Find and replace in a csv using python im tyler garrett. Use the windows powershell replace operator and the \w regular expression character class. How to expand tabs in string to multiple spaces in python. Find and replace in a csv using python tyler garrett medium. How to replace text in a javascript string career karma.
Python strip python strip method will remove all the leading and trailing whitespace characters such as \n, \r, \t, \f, space. Find and replace text, and multicaret selection visual studio. You can either locate the search item for reference, or you can replace it with something else. The work here is to support reading from the specified file or standard input. Using excel find and replace in the most efficient way. In python, isalpha is a builtin method used for string handling. Ive found several example of script and blog posts on working with unicode characters, but i havent been able to make anything works so far. Microsoft scripting guy, ed wilson, counts the images he used in hey, scripting. Pandas is one of those packages that makes importing and analyzing data much easier pandas series. How to find and replace special characters in microsoft word. Of course, in your original question, the searchandreplace would have to include the multiline replace to insert the 5 set a commands before each ren command, but ill leave that as an exercise to the reader.
String operations are easy with pythons built in string methods. In this python tutorial, we are going to show you how to escape quotes from a string in python. If you found this article interesting, found errors, or just want to discuss about it, please get in touch. It is a good practice to put quotes around the argument so the shell metacharacters wont expand. Learn more pandas replace a character in all column names.
This value is not localedependent and will not change. Find or replace text and numbers on a worksheet office. Accurately remove and replace emojis in text strings. You can enter wildcard characters to define the text string. Python string method replace returns a copy of the string in which the occurrences of old have been replaced with new, optionally restricting the number of replacements to max syntax. As pointed out by michaelb958, you cannot replace in place with data of. In python everything is object and string are an object too. Regular expression, or regexp is a type of character that defines a search pattern. We use square brackets for slicing along with the index or indices. Find type the text that you want to find and press enter. Delete any existing text or characters and then click the special button. Find and replace last occurrence of a character in string.
Type the text string that you want to use to replace the found text. Question asked by huaorani on dec 14, 2010 latest reply on dec 20, 2010 by huaorani. Now in the find what section let me put forward slash, or put a star mark. Note that all characters before position 15 are removed. For characters in a string, replace with character python. Finding and replacing text in your file or project is quick and easy in atom. When youre looking to find or replace characters within a string, using regex can be useful. So basicly i want to write a script that monitors a website for a spiecial event. Its a little frustrating i have a shapefile encode. The replace method returns a copy of the string in which the occurrences of old have been replaced with new, optionally restricting the number of replacements to max. Find and replace blanks in csv with python geonet, the. I have a string within i have \ characters but i confident find the solution, to replace it with.
Replace all elements of numpy array that are greater. No matter whether its just a word, a letter or a phrase that you want to check in a string, with python you can easily utilize the builtin methods and the membership test in operator it is worth noting that you will get a boolean value true or false or an integer to indicate if the string contains what you searched for. Use the find and replace features in excel to search for something in your workbook, such as a particular number or text string. Pyhton has a method called replace in string class. How to replace all occurrences of a string with another. Python string can be created simply by enclosing characters in the double quote. The task for this project is to use regular expressions to discover and modify information from the provided test. Regex can be used to check if the string contains the specified search pattern. See the image on the top right to know csv file format. In the find what box, delete any existing text or characters and then type a single hyphen character.
Writing a findandreplace rule to fix html encoding. Click in the replace with box to put your insertion point there. Find and replace text or letters in a csv with python is simple, super fast, faster. Find replace string in files filenames and directories hi r python. How to use sed to find and replace string in files. Most of them can be done by a simple one line of easytounderstand code. The find method takes maximum of three parameters sub it is the substring to be searched in the str string start and end optional the range strstart. Final code to find and replace text in a csv with python. The replace method is part of the string module, and can be called either from a str object or from the string module alone. It takes as input the string to be replaced and string to replace with. I dont know why i cant find it, but i wanted to replace the special character \ in python.
Python removing unwanted characters from string geeksforgeeks. How to use sed to find and replace string in files linuxize. Write a numpy program to replace all elements of numpy array that are greater than specified array. How to escape quotes from string in python codespeedy. All occurrences of the specified phrase will be replaced, if nothing else is specified. Replacing abcd by ram hi this is ram hi this is ram this is dummy text file. Heres my python script that takes a json file name as a command line argument and prints out the escaped. The python string replace method is used to replace the new substring with the existing substring in the specified string. The find method finds the first occurrence of the specified value. I am completely new to python and couldnt find any suitable tutorials online. The reason is that a single quote or double quote itself is a special character we use in our python program. The is a test file created by nixcrft for demo purpose. Python, without any downloaded libraries, will do a find and replace on the data.
I want my script to monmitor this site and to execute some action only if all 3 of the lites turn red. How to check if a string contains a substring in python. Stack overflow for teams is a private, secure spot for you and your coworkers to find and share information. Python is a flexible programming language that has become increasingly popular in the past few years. The regular expression in a programming language is a unique text string used for describing a search pattern. You can, however, replace single characters with words. It is beneficial for extracting information from text such. Refer to finding and replacing text in project to learn how to replace all discovered occurrences in the entire project. For information on wildcard searches, see wildcard characters reference.
You can include wildcard characters such as question marks, tildes, and asterisks, or numbers in your search terms. Replacing each occurrence of a character in a string creates a new string where each. Can accept an unlimited number of request to replace. This value is not locale dependent and will not change. The replace function replaces a specified part of a string with another string a specified number of times.
To replace some character with a line break, do the opposite enter the. This method returns a copy of the string with all occurrences of substring old replaced by new. Findreplace string in files filenames and directories. When i search and replace ram by abcd in above input file, it works as a charm. The find and replace control appears in the upper right corner of the. Accurately find or remove emojis from a blob of text. Imagine having a website where there are 3 traffic lights displayed on it. Better way to replaceremove characters in a list of strings.
This is replacing an empty string instead of a string that contains only a space character. The isalpha methods returns true if all characters in the string are alphabets, otherwise, it returns false. Below are some examples with string variable str and substring variable substr str this is main string and there is hello in it. If you type a string in the replacement text box, you can replace matches with a. Find and replace multiple text you want to replace with via uploading a. Python strip method returns the copy of the string in which all chars have been stripped from the beginning and the end of the string default whitespace characters. Regular expressions for data science pdf download the regex cheat sheet here. Python does not support a character type, these are treated as strings of length one, also considered as substring. You need a python build with wide unicode characters also called ucs4 build in. This function is used to check if the argument includes only alphabet characters mentioned below. This regex cheat sheet is based on python 3s documentation on regular expressions. Python string isalpha and its application geeksforgeeks. Convert json to escaped string in python msft stack.
This cheat sheet is designed to give you a handy resource for common python data types, python operators, and python functions. But sometimes the requirement is way above and demands the removal of more that 1 character, but a list of such malicious characters. The \w character class includes the letters az, az, and numbers. You can write a generic find and replace rule in bliss using custom rules in this example ill take this idea to remove html encoding from tags and implement it as a custom rule. Writing a find and replace rule to fix html encoding. Python regex example regular expressions in python. Hi, is there a better way to replaceremove characters specifically and characters in my case, but it could be anything in strings in a list, than this example to replace a with b. Find and replace blanks in csv with python geonet, the esri. Python regex or regular expression is the sequence of characters that forms the search pattern. He really wants you to watch the hello world program so you can learn the skills you need to build an awesome future. Regexp objects give us more control over our replace function, so we can do more exciting replacements. This function returns a string by replacing oldch with newch. Find and replacefnr tutorials github donate contact.
1128 1527 1178 1002 904 477 25 1178 246 608 398 837 145 626 1470 19 810 265 1217 1415 571 1264 1178 1325 28 172 1432 960 169 1116 18